Did Humana merge with United HealthCare?
United HealthCare Corp.'s acquisition of Humana Inc., once valued at $5.5 billion, has been derailed by a plunge in United's stock price. The companies said today that they mutually agreed to scrap the deal, which would have created one of the nation's largest managed-care companies.

Who was Humana bought out by?
In July 2015, Aetna announced that it would acquire Humana for $37 billion in cash and stock (approximately $230 a share at that time). Aetna and Humana shareholders would own 74% and 26% of the new combined company, however the merger was blocked by a federal judge in January 2017.

What is the new name for Humana?
During 2022, the Home Health division of Humana-owned Kindred at Home is transitioning to the CenterWell brand – becoming CenterWell Home Health. Also in 2022, Humana's pharmacy business has adopted the CenterWell name, becoming CenterWell Pharmacy and CenterWell Specialty Pharmacy.
What is the Humana controversy?
Humana Agreed to Pay $1.8 Million for Allegedly Violating the Civil Monetary Penalties Law by Submitting Prescription Drug Event Claims that Improperly Claimed Sales Tax. Humana Inc. (Humana), Kentucky, agreed to pay $1,814,000 for allegedly violating the Civil Monetary Penalties Law.
Is Humana getting out of insurance?
Humana has announced that it will be exiting the Employer Group Commercial Medical Products business, which includes all fully insured, self-funded and Federal Employee Health Benefit medical plans, as well as associated wellness and rewards programs. No other Humana health plan offerings are materially affected.

What did Humana used to be called?
Humana was founded in 1961 by H. Wendell Cherry and David A. Jones, Sr., who served as the company's chairman until 2005. Originally a nursing home company called Extendicare, the company moved into hospitals in 1974 and changed its name to Humana.

Did UnitedHealthcare buy out Humana?
Humana Inc.
and United HealthCare Corp. have mutually agreed to abort their previously announced $6.2 billion merger, the two firms announced in an Aug. 10 statement. The agreement was approved by the boards of directors of both companies.
